// Heads up for release: this block wires up the Flagforge client that
// drives our staged feature-flag rollouts. The client phones home to the
// internal Togglebay service on boot to pull the active rollout plan, and
// Togglebay will hard-fail the request without a valid service credential —
// no anonymous reads, even for percentage checks. Keys are per-environment,
// so grab the right one before cutting a release or the canary will ship
// with every flag off. For the release pipeline, initialize with the key below.

API key for kajeg-tajop: qvz3-w1m

Hey Tobin,

Welcome aboard the on-call list for Shrinkwrangler, our batch image-resizing CLI. It's mostly quiet, but the queue worker occasionally chokes on malformed TIFFs and pages whoever's up. Don't panic — restarting the worker clears it nine times out of ten. Everything future maintainers need (flags, retry logic, known cruft) lives on the internal wiki page below.

dashboard of taduf-yagap = https://confluence.tolvaqsys.internal/display/display/projects/display

## Onboarding: dark mode in the Lanternboard admin dashboard

Dark mode in Lanternboard is driven by CSS custom properties defined in `themes/dusk.css`; components must never hard-code colors, so flag any raw hex values in review. Theme preference is stored per-user and synced through the Prefstream service, which the dashboard calls on login. To run the sync locally you need two things in your `.env`: set `PREFSTREAM_REGION=dev-east` to target the sandbox cluster, and below that, the Prefstream access credential on its own line:

secret setting of bagag-kajof: RELAY_SECRET8=d9a517d5

Subject: Key rotation — Resetly revamp

Team,

The password reset flow revamp ships Thursday. As part of it, we're rotating credentials for the internal Resetly token service. Old keys die Friday 09:00. Update your local env before then or reset emails will 403 in dev. Migration notes are on the wiki under "Resetly v2." Questions to the sync agenda, not my DMs. The new key for the Resetly staging service follows.

gateway credential: vxb3-p91